How to Buy Bitcoin on a Bitcoin Machine with Cash
Introduction
Bitcoin has become a popular digital currency worldwide, and many people are looking to invest in it. One convenient way to purchase Bitcoin is through a Bitcoin ATM, which allows you to buy Bitcoin using cash. In this guide, we will walk you through the steps of buying Bitcoin on a Bitcoin machine with cash, ensuring you understand the process from start to finish.
Step 1: Find a Bitcoin ATM
The first step in buying Bitcoin with cash is to locate a Bitcoin ATM near you. These machines can be found in various locations such as shopping malls, convenience stores, and other public places. You can use online tools like CoinATMRadar or Google Maps to find the nearest Bitcoin ATM.
Step 2: Prepare Your Bitcoin Wallet
Before you head to the Bitcoin ATM, make sure you have a Bitcoin wallet set up. This wallet will store your Bitcoin after you purchase it. There are various types of wallets available, including mobile apps, hardware wallets, and desktop wallets. If you don't have a wallet yet, you can download one from the app store or create one online.
Step 3: Verify Your Identity
Many Bitcoin ATMs require users to verify their identity before making a purchase. This step may include scanning your ID, providing a phone number, or even taking a selfie. The level of verification varies depending on the machine and the regulations in your area. Make sure you have your ID with you when you visit the ATM.
Step 4: Insert Cash into the Bitcoin ATM
Once your identity is verified, the machine will prompt you to insert cash. Insert the amount of cash you want to convert into Bitcoin. The machine will display the equivalent amount of Bitcoin you will receive based on the current exchange rate. Some machines may charge a fee for the transaction, so be aware of this before proceeding.
Step 5: Enter Your Bitcoin Wallet Address
After inserting cash, you will need to provide your Bitcoin wallet address. This is where your purchased Bitcoin will be sent. You can do this by either scanning a QR code from your wallet app or manually entering your wallet address. Ensure the wallet address is correct to avoid losing your Bitcoin.
Step 6: Confirm the Transaction
Before completing the transaction, the machine will ask you to confirm the details, including the amount of Bitcoin you will receive and the wallet address. Double-check everything to ensure accuracy. Once you confirm, the machine will process the transaction.
Step 7: Receive Your Bitcoin
After the transaction is confirmed, the machine will send the Bitcoin to your wallet address. This process may take a few minutes to complete. Once the transaction is processed, you should see the Bitcoin in your wallet.
